Competition to win places on EqualEngineers Training Programme for underrepresented groups in engineering and technology

EqualEngineers will launch the Set for Success Training Programme next month and it is now launching a competition to give away two free places on the programme (each worth £3000).

The Set for Success programme is for people working in engineering and technology from underrepresented groups (women, LGBT+, BAME, disabled), or for individuals who are looking to build their confidence and increase resilience.

Through a series of impactful workshops, EqualEngineers will nurture the development of your leadership capabilities which will enable you to take the next step in your engineering career.

Topics include:

  • Perception & self-awareness 

  • Understanding self & others 

  • Managing stress & resilience exercises 

  • Introduction to unconscious bias 

  • Exploring difference & one’s own identity 

  • Learn how to challenge stigma & lead with difference 

  • Positive mental health & wellbeing 

  • Inspirational speakers & role model case studies 

  • Site tour (subject to confirmation) 

  • Peer-mentoring programme 

  • Online community hub 


EqualEngineers will maintain an alumni-style group for maintaining contact between cohorts, and to build-up a community of professionals who can give back to future attendees.

Dr Mark McBride-Wright, EqualEngineers founder says:

“I am delighted to be offering a training course which I believe will really help bring some cohesion to the training offerings available.

“Culture programmes promoting inclusion take time to become embedded in organisations, and in the interim existing employees can be left feeling disengaged.

“This programme puts the attendees at the heart of it, and will build a community of engineers from different organisations sharing their unique perspectives to cross-learn from one another.

“I’m confident we are steering engineering and technology to becoming truly inclusive industries.”
